I didn't had a good feeling (when do I?) and here I wasn't mistaken.
I recieved first and managed to score in two turns bust wasted two RR on the drive. In order to stop his drive, I burnt my two remaining RR to no avail and he scored a quick equalizer.
Starting my second offensive drive with no precious RR left and knowing that I would roll a lot of ones, I attempted a save play but Vargas excellent defensive play forced me to take some risks. Off course the first hand-off failed and he was quick to exploit the advantage and scored the leading TD just before the HT whistle was blown.
The HE recieved for the second period and I was prepared to recieve a stunning defeat. Vargas shouldn't have said that something to Nuffle ;) as the crappy dice somehow found the way into his hand. Despite being heavily outnumbered, a fumbled pass gave me the opportunity to capture the ball. Despite being cought off guard, Vargas put up a stiff resistance, but failed his crucial die rolls and so my remaining players made it downfield.
Being able to score on the sixth play forced me to make a difficult decision: If I had scored he would have been able to get the winning TD in to turns against my weak defence, so I choosed to stall one more turn.
Quickly Vargas moved his players for the deciecive two die blitz, but his blitzing player failed a GFI and plummeted to the ground before the feet of my surprised Blitzer. I ganged up on a happless Lion Warrior defending the endzone for a three die block, who went crowd surfing and consequently to the BH bin and so I scored the equalizer on turn 7, securing the draw.

Excellent coaching on part of Vargas.
Skill rolls were a mixed blessing, with one of my Blitzers gaining +AG but aged as well.
